SURG 101: Concepts in Surgical Technology
3.00 Credits
Harrisburg Area Community College-Harrisburg
Introduces students to theories and concepts in the role of a surgical technologist. This course covers professionalism, communication, computer technology in the operating room, biomedical science, biopsychosocial needs of the surgical patient, ethical/legal issues specific to the perioperative setting, patient, and work place safety. Enrollment is restricted to students in the Surgical Technology AAS program. Prerequisite: BIOL 105 with a grade of C or higher. Pre/Co-requisite: BIOL 121 with a grade of C or higher. SURG 105: Pharmacology
1.00 Credits
Harrisburg Area Community College-Harrisburg
Introduces pharmacology for the surgical technologist. This course emphasizes pharmacologic principles in surgery, medications commonly utilized in the perioperative setting, and basic anesthesia concepts. Enrollment is restricted to students enrolled in the Surgical Technology AAS program. Prerequisite: MATH 055 (or MATH 051) or equivalent; BIOL 105 and 221 with grades of C or higher. Pre/Co-requisite: BIOL 122 with a grade of C or higher.

SURG 110: Introduction to Surgical Technology
5.00 Credits
Harrisburg Area Community College-Harrisburg
Introduces students to the fundamentals of operating room techniques. This course emphasizes the principles and practices of asepsis and sterilization. Roles and responsibilities of the surgical technologist, and other surgical team members, are covered. Other topics include identification of common equipment, instruments and supplies; scrubbing; gowning; gloving; draping, and creating a sterile field. A course fee is required. Enrollment is restricted to students in the Surgical Technology AAS program. Prerequisite: BIOL 105, 122, 221, and SURG 101 with grades of C or higher. Co-requisite: SURG 105.

SURG 111: Surgical Procedures I
5.00 Credits
Harrisburg Area Community College-Harrisburg
Develops the concepts learned in SURG 101, 105, and 110. This is a lecture/laboratory course that covers the theory and practice for general, endoscopic, gynecological, obstetrical, genitourinary, otorhinolarynogology, maxillofacial and plastic surgical procedures with an emphasis on the steps of the procedure and instrumentation used for these interventions. A course fee is required. Enrollment is restricted to students in the Surgical Technology AAS program. Prerequisite: SURG 105 and 110 with grades of C or higher. Co-requisite: SURG 210.
